A yearning for turning

With at least seven lathes and turning centres on display – several of them under power - Ward CNC will demonstrate how its machine portfolio can provide users with a wide variety machines to suit every turning demand. Five of the six machines will be from its Hyundai-Kia range, including the SKT 180 TTSY multi-tasking twin-/sub-spindle turning centre with Y-axis, which has a maximum turning diameter and length of 230mm and 700mm, respectively. The 65mm bar capacity machine has speeds on both spindles of 5,000rpm and features a 12 tool station on each turret. Travels in X, Z, ZB and Y are 165/190mm, 700mm, 720mm and 100mm, respectively, and rapid traverse rates in X, Z, ZB and Y are 20m/min, 40m/min, 40m/min and 7.5m/min, respectively. Also under power, the SKT 2100 multi-tasking mill/turn centre with Y axis has a maximum turning diameter of 240mm and length of 530mm. This 65mm bar capacity machine has spindle speeds of 4,000rpm (main spindle) and 6,000rpm (sub-spindle) and features a 12 tool station turret. Travels in X, Z, ZB and Y are 220mm, 550mm, 750mm and 80mm. Rapid traverse rates in X and Z are 36m/minute, 30m/minute in ZB and 10m/minute in Y. A third machine under power, the 65mm bar capacity SKT-200 2-axis lathe has a maximum turning diameter and length of 290mm and 300mm, respectively, spindle speeds of 4,000rpm from a 15kW motor, X and Z axis travels of 210mm and 330mm, respectively, with complementary traverse rates of 36m/min in both axes. The SKT-200 also benefits from a compact space saving design. Continuing the 2-axis theme, the SKT-400LC has a maximum turning diameter and length of 630mm and 2,150mm, respectively. This 117mm bar capacity machine has spindle speeds of 2,000rpm from a 37kW motor and X and Z axis travels of 320mm and 2,200mm, with traverse rates of 20m/min in both axes. Also from the Hyundai-Kia stable, the SKT-300 2-axis CNC lathe has a maximum turning diameter and length of 560mm and 720mm, respectively. Equipped with rear headstock support chuck and boring equipment, the Hankook Protec range of lathes has seen particular sales success in the oil and gas equipment sector and will be represented at MACH by the Protec 9NC x 4000 heavy duty flat bed lathe. This large capacity machine has a maximum turning diameter and length of 950mm and 3,845mm, respectively, plus spindle speeds of 630rpm from a 30kW motor. Travels in X and Z are 535mm and 3,845mm, and the rapid traverse rate in Z is 6m/minute. Completing Ward CNC's turning display – and also under power - will be the Hankook VTC-100 compact, high performance vertical lathe. This has a 1,000mm diameter table and a maximum turning diameter and height of 1,250mm and 800mm, respectively. Ward CNC
